Hi Kate. Sorry I tried to post earlier but couldn't. I never buy templates or alpha sheets either as I mostly use Craft Artist too. But at least designers here gives you png files. However a good tip as regards the alpha sheets is to take the sheet on your page select it and go to. Cut out studio. That will show if you have transparency or not. If not select round the letters. It is easy it will do them quick not too much fiddeling. Most of them already have some sort of outline. Click ok and you have a transparent background. Now take the scissor tool and make a cut line round one of the letters. No need to be careful it is enough to make like a circle around ir. Double click away from the sheet with the letters and when you use the move tool now to click on any of the letters you will see that they are all separate. Hope it helps. If not pm me.

As far as template pngs - if you find yourself with a template you love that doesn't include pngs and you need them I'd bet that most designers would update the download with them if you emailed them - I know I would. Sometimes it's hard to guess what the majority of people will need but I think most of us are willing to accommodate when we can if you ask.

Same goes for word art - if you buy a kit and you need to have a certain word spelled differently or word art phrased differently, when possible, I think a lot of designers would be happy to help. I've done it in the past a few times. I try to remember to include"ou" spellings where needed but it's easy to forget when you're in the zone.
